## Deployment: Vendored Fonts

Quillbox ships its third-party fonts vendored under assets/fonts rather than pulling from a CDN. At deploy time the bundler copies them into the release artifact and rewrites stylesheet paths. Support team: if customers report missing glyphs, confirm the font bundle version matches the release. The deploy job reads its settings from the block below.

deployment values, yagef-yawip:
ELIOX_PIN=5303
ELIOX_METRICS_HOST=metrics.eliox.paliqworks.corp
ELIOX_LOG_LEVEL=error
ELIOX_TENANT=praiel

Subject: DR drill Thursday — firmware channel

Hey all, quick note before the sync: Thursday's disaster-recovery drill will fail over the Brindlewatch device-firmware update channel to the standby region. Updates will pause for ~20 minutes; devices just retry, no action needed. If the signing relay doesn't come back on its own, restart it manually — that step asks for the recovery passphrase, which is below.

vault phrase of hawep-kagag = quenox-aldath-zordor-fraael-fenwyn-raldor

Runbook: Pennywhistle notification fan-out backpressure. When the fan-out workers fall behind, the outbox table balloons and delivery latency spikes — you'll see it first in the Dovetail queue-depth graph. Don't just scale workers; check whether a single noisy tenant is flooding the topic, and throttle them via the tenant config first. If you do scale, bump FANOUT_WORKERS in the deploy env, redeploy, and watch for drain within ten minutes. The workers authenticate to the broker with a credential set on the next line of the env file.

env line for tagaf-yahif: LEDGER_TOKEN29=a7e22fd0ee7d43436e62c1c3439fb